LEGISLATIVE.—We learn, through a telegram in yesterday’s Appeal, that the Legislature convened on Monday. The Senate went into election fur President, and Pablo de La Guerra was-elected, 22 toll The election_of other officers was adjourned to nextday. But alas ! he missed’ his mark, and the vile intruder beat a cat retreat. > ANECDOTE OF LINCOLN —Some politicians, who lately visited the President elect, . tingevi¢ies, and questioned him pretty elosely. ‘‘ Gentlemen,” said he, “I once heard of a elergyman who was traveling over the prairies with a companion during a séason of freshets. His companion wasia nervous, fussy sort of individual, who was in an undignified and troublesome fever of agitation, and annoying everybody with-his discussions as tu how they would be able to get should find it impassable at the ford. Finally the clergyman, wearied with his importunities, gravely informed him that, in traveling on the prairies, he had one invariable rule— he never crossed u river r until ad came up to it. ” 5 al ‘to break through the'floor of his bed-chaniber, . inthe innocentgarb . .
